[FONT="]The Argentine, Pac Man or Ornate Horned Frog (Ceratophrys ornata) may be the worldās most popular amphibian pet. Beautiful and ācharminglyā pugnacious, Horned Frogs require relatively little space despite their āsalad bowlā size, and may live to age 20 or more. In a close second among frog fans is the massive African Bullfrog, Pyxicephalus adspersus. These brutes, which can live past age 50, are resilient beyond belief ā one was observed downing 17 hatchling spitting cobras, and during droughts they can remain dormant for 10 to 12 months![/FONT]
